Of Pirates and AssassinsPirate!England X Assassin!Reader
Arthur awoke the next morning to the sharp sound of the wooden door to the cabin being slammed open, the sound causing an excruciating pain to blare up in his head. The morning light flowing in through the two small windows doing nothing to aid his now throbbing forehead. He let out a loud groan before stuffing his head under his pillow in attempts to subdue the pain and block out the malevolent rays of sunlight that sent waves of agony coursing through his head from their intensity.
Through the throbbing pain reverberating through his skull, he could make out the distinct snickers of the two red headed devils that he so utterly despised. Soft footsteps made their way towards him and before he could even register what was happening, his silken sheets were yanked off of him and his plush pillow removed from his grasp simultaneously. He let out a startled yelp that was met with more snickering.
"Well look at what we got 'ere brother dear," Rory said in a sing song tone sending more pain drilling through Arthur's skull from his obnoxious voice. He threw the sheets he had pulled away off to the side and stared at Arthur's pathetic curled up form on bed.
"Looks like our plan failed after all and after all that panning we went through too." Dylan said with a pout on his face. He sighed and dropped the pillow to the floor.
"There's only so much we can do for ya wee brother," Rory sighed, grabbing Arthur by his forearm and hauling him up into a sitting position despite the ample groans of protest he was emitting.
"'ere drink this. Ought to 'elp that nasty hang over o' yours," Dylan came up and handed Arthur a glass of water, which he had been carrying since entering the room. Arthur shakily grabbed the glass and gulped down the contents greedily before handing it back to Dylan.
"All you had to do was tell 'er is that so 'ard now?" Rory complained grumbling at his brother's obvious failure at admitting his feelings to you.
"You couldn't even manage to do it with the 'elp o' some liquid courage," Dylan criticized letting out an irritated sigh.
"What the bloody hell are you two gits going on about now?" Arthur grumbled rubbing his forehead from the still present, but more tolerable, pain bouncing around in his head. He stared tiredly back and forth between the two twins waiting for some form of explanation for their ramblings.
"What all exactly do you remember from last night?" Rory asked in a mischievous tone, a smirk creeping onto his lips.
For a second Arthur sat frozen. What had happened last night? He recalled his stupid brothers egging him on and finally giving into them. Everything else after that was a blur.
He furrowed his bushy eyebrows together in contemplation, trying to think despite his raging headache. After a while he had finally decided to call it a night and rather ungracefully stumbled back to his cabin where he came upon (y/n) and grabbed her, pinning her against the door before....
His eyes widened and a deep crimson enveloped his cheeks as he finally recalled the events of the previous night. Dylan and Rory looked at him expectantly as if waiting for him to realize something.
"I...I...," Arthur stuttered he shakily drew in a breath and raked a hand through his messy blond hair. "I kissed her. I kissed (y/n)," he whispered with a tone of disbelief.
"Anything else?" Dylan prodded with an air of nonchalance, looking away from Arthur and toward one of the many shelves that lined the room.
"No...I fell asleep after that," Arthur admitted quietly looking down towards his lap. He was embarrassed from his drunken actions and ungentlemanly behavior towards you, however he couldn't find it in himself to feel the least bit sorry.
He truly did love you and wanted nothing more than for you to be his and just hold you in his arms. It drove him crazy when his brothers would flirt with you, making him want to storm up to the two devils and beat the living daylights out of them. He had never felt this way before about anyone and was scared you would simple laugh at him for his feelings and reject him. The thought of it alone tugged at his heart and left a pain in his chest far greater than any hangover could ever produce.
Rory and Dylan noticed the anguished and defeated look on their brother's face and couldn't help but feel a drop of sympathy for the poor lad.
"Look, Arthur," Rory began with a sigh, his voice carrying a serious tone rare for the red head.
"We know you have feelings for 'er and that yer scared she won't accept you," Dylan continued, moving to sit on the edge of the bed, "but believe me when I tell ya that you have nothing to fear," he gave Arthur's shoulder an encouraging pat, "The answer just may surprise you," Arthur's head shot up, a slightly confused yet skeptical expression held on his face.
"What do you mean?" he inquired with a guarded tone. The serious atmosphere the two suddenly acquired had taken him by surprised, but the implications of his brother's words lit a spark of hope in the Brit. However he narrowed his eyes at the twins and gave them a critical look. He was still a bit suspicious of them as he wouldn't put it past the two to mess with him like this, but if they were being genuine with him then that had to mean...
Rory could see the confliction within him and shook his head back and forth, letting out a small chuckle while doing so. He smirked at him before turning around and heading towards the cabin door. Taking hold of the golden handle he opened the door and stepped to the side sweeping his hand out in a gesture signaling him to walk through.
"Why don't you just go find out for yourself?"
Arthur stared dumbfounded at Rory and the open door. A wave of courage flooded over him as he shot out of the bed, ignoring the slight pain still present in his forehead and grabbed his scarlet coat hanging from the chair. With a determined glint in his eyes he threw it on and strode past Rory and out the door leaving two red heads with large grins on their faces extremely satisfied with themselves and their work.

The fresh smell of the sea hit you right on as Jasper pulled you out onto the deck. The crew was busy running around doing their jobs, being overseen by a rather grumpy and tired looking Allistor. You were on the deck for less than ten seconds before an energetic Peter nearly tackled Jasper to the ground. Jasper let out a yelp as he nearly fell over before laughing and giving him a pat on the head.
You chuckled at their antics and shook your head. Your gaze returned to wandering the deck for anything of interest when it landed on a somber Sam, leaning against the ornate wooden railing staring aimlessly out into the sea. Your smile was replaced with a frown at the sight of her in such a state.
"Hey Jasper," you said, not taking your eyes off of Sam, "Why don't you and Peter go play a game? There's some things I need to take care of on deck real fast," Jasper gave you a confused look before following your gaze and seeing the source of your concern. He gave a nod of understanding and ushered Peter off somewhere else to play.
Dodging crew members busily running about their morning routine, you made your way over to Sam and leaned against the railing next to her. Tuning out the clamboring noise of men shouting in the background, you observed the deep blue waves in a comfortable silence. She glanced at you for a moment before returning her gaze back to the sea.
"So," you finally spoke up after a few minutes of peaceful observation had passed, "I heard about your little victory over my brother last night. Congratulation," you looked over towards her as she gave a small chuckle. "I thought you would still be sleeping after such a hard fought battle like I'm sure he is," you said teasingly.
"Da I was, but unlike your wimpy brother hangovers don't affect me very much. I can be up and running in no time," you both let out a chuckle as a small smile graced her features. As quick as it came though, it vanished. Sam looked down and heaved a heavy sigh, suddenly finding the railing very interesting.
"You know," she said in a small voice, "I'm rather envious of you. I really miss him you know. We all use to be so happy together and he was always so protective of us just like that white haired arrogant brother of yours," her gaze never left the railing as she spoke in a somber tone. Her words brought a frown back to your face and effectively silenced you.
You knew she suffered a great deal of pain from the whole ordeal with Ivan, far surpassing your own. Ivan was a great friend to you and losing him was difficult, but you could hardly imagine how Sam felt. You were thankful you had Ludwig and Gilbert there for you and losing either one of them the way she lost Ivan would tear your heart to pieces. You were once more broken from your thoughts by her soft tone.
"You know I still think there is some good in him. Maybe we could try talking some sense into him. Right after I bash in the skulls of those bastards who poisoned his mind da?" her voice held hope and she seemed to brighten up a bit at the prospect of saving her brother and getting revenge. You remained silent as she continued babbling on about different plans and possibilities.
As much as you wished to, you couldn't share her hopeful optimism. She had merely heard tales of his ruthlessness and violent ways. She wasn't there throughout the multiple times you had encountered him since he left to join the Winter Syndicate. She hadn't seen the sheer bloodlust and insanity held in his violet orbs or heard his constant dark mutterings. She hadn't seen how truly far gone he was.
You had tried multiple times to talk some sense into him with little to show for it. Only you ever received any form of substantial injury since you refused to accept the truth and kill him though he was hell bent on killing you. However, you feared if you were to encounter him again, you would be left with no option but to try and end his life. Your heart grew heavy at the thought and a lump got caught in your throat. Sam's hopeful ramblings trailed off as she noticed the grim look on your face.
"Those are all petty day dreams da?" she practically whispered, "You're going to kill him aren't you?" you turned away from her at the question and opted to remain silent, that was the truth of the matter after all. As much as it pained you it had to be done. She let out a mirthless laugh at your silent confirmation.
"Please, just promise me one thing," You looked up to meet her grim violet eyes, "If you really can't find a way to bring my brother back to me then you will finally put an end to all of this because right now that is not my brother. That is a demon wearing his face," you stared at her for a moment before nodding your head and whispering your response.
"I promise."
